Portable Vs. Stationary Compressors

Air compressors come in two main types: portable and stationary. Each has unique benefits.

Type Advantages Disadvantages
Portable Compressors
  • Lightweight and easy to move.
  • Ideal for small jobs.
  • Cost-effective.
  • Limited power.
  • Smaller tank size.
Stationary Compressors
  • High power and efficiency.
  • Larger tank capacity.
  • Best for heavy-duty tasks.
  • Not portable.
  • Higher cost.

Oil-lubricated Vs. Oil-free Models

When selecting an air compressor, consider oil-lubricated and oil-free models. Each has its own strengths and weaknesses.

Model Type Benefits Drawbacks
Oil-lubricated
  • Longer lifespan.
  • Quieter operation.
  • Better for heavy use.
  • Requires regular maintenance.
  • Can be messy with oil leaks.
Oil-free
  • No oil changes needed.
  • Cleaner operation.
  • Ideal for light tasks.
  • Shorter lifespan.
  • Often louder.
